WD97: Word Stops When You Use VBA to Check List Formatting Properties

SYMPTOMS

Word stops responding (hangs) and CPU utilization goes to 100 percent when you use Visual Basic for Applications to determine properties of list formatting in a selection. For example, Word stops after running the following VBA command:
msgbox Selection.Range.listformat.list is nothing

CAUSE

This problem can occur in specific situations when Word accesses the lists collection, and the document contains sub-storages such as header\footer, textboxes, comments, footnotes, or autotext entries.

RESOLUTION

To resolve the problem described in this article, obtain and install the latest Microsoft Word 97 update from the following Microsoft Web site:

IMPORTANT NOTE: Microsoft Word 97 post-service release fixes are cumulative. The latest update contains all of the fixes since Service Release 2. If you install the latest update for Word 97, you do not need to install any other updates after Service Release 2.
